Find any points of discontinuity for the rational function. y=(x+3)(x-5)(x+7)/(x+1)(x+4)

Answers

Points of discontinuity for the rational function y=(x+3)(x-5)(x+7)/(x+1)(x+4) are x = -1 and x = -4.

A rational function is a function that can be expressed as the ratio of two polynomial functions. In the case of the given rational function y=(x+3)(x-5)(x+7)/(x+1)(x+4), the numerator is a polynomial of degree 3, and the denominator is a polynomial of degree 2.

To find any points of discontinuity for a rational function, we need to determine where the denominator is equal to zero. Division by zero is undefined, so any value of x that makes the denominator equal to zero will be a point of discontinuity for the function.

In this case, we set the denominator (x+1)(x+4) equal to zero and solve for x:

(x+1)(x+4) = 0

This equation is true if either (x+1) = 0 or (x+4) = 0. So we have two solutions:

x+1 = 0 or x+4 = 0

x = -1 or x = -4

These values of x make the denominator of the function equal to zero, which means that the function is undefined at these points. These points are known as vertical asymptotes of the function, since the function approaches infinity as x approaches these points from either side.

It's important to note that the numerator of the function does not affect the points of discontinuity, since it is always defined for any value of x. Therefore, the points of discontinuity only depend on the denominator of the function.

A gear on a machine turns at a rate of 1200 rpm (revolutions per minute). Let x represent time in minutes
and let y represent the number of revolutions. What is the equation that models the number of
revolutions over time?

Answers

The equation that models the number of revolutions over time

is y = 1200x

What is linear equation?

At first it is important to know about equation

Equation shows the equality between two algebraic expressions by connecting the two algerbraic expressions by an equal to sign.

A one degree equation is known as linear equation.

A gear on a machine makes 1200 revolutions in 1 minute

A gear on a machine makes 1200x revolutions in x minutes

y represent the number of revolutions

So y = 1200x is the equation that models the number of revolutions over time
